+== Only one db ==
- Only after committing it, consumer can call pgq.finish_batch() in queue database
- and commit that.
+If the PgQ queue and event data handling happen in same database,
+the consumer must simply call pgq.finish_batch() inside the event-processing
+transaction.
- As the batches come in sequence, there's no need to remember full log of batch_id's,
- it's enough to keep the latest batch_id.
+== Several databases ==
- Then at the start of every batch, consumer can check if the batch_id already
- exists in destination database, and if it does, then just tag batch done,
- without processing.
+If the event processing happens in different database, the consumer
+must store the batch_id into destination database, inside the same
+transaction as the event processing happens.
+
+- Only after committing it, consumer can call pgq.finish_batch() in queue database
+ and commit that.
+
+- As the batches come in sequence, there's no need to remember full log of batch_id's,
+ it's enough to keep the latest batch_id.
+
+- Then at the start of every batch, consumer can check if the batch_id already
+ exists in destination database, and if it does, then just tag batch done,
+ without processing.
With this, there's no need for consumer to check for already processed
events.
-NB: This assumes the event processing is transaction-able - failures
+== Note ==
+
+This assumes the event processing is transaction-able - failures
will be rollbacked. If event processing includes communication with
world outside database, eg. sending email, such handling won't work.
